How to Decorate Floating Shelves in Living Room
Floating shelves are a great way to add extra storage and style to your living room. They can be used to display books, photos, plants, and other decorative items. Here are a few tips on how to decorate floating shelves in your living room:
Choose the right shelves. The first step is to choose the right shelves for your space. Consider the size of your room, the style of your décor, and the items you want to display. If you have a small room, you may want to choose smaller shelves. If you have a large room, you can choose larger shelves or even multiple shelves.

Arrange the items on the shelves. Once your shelves are hung, it's time to arrange the items on them. Start by placing the larger items on the shelves, such as books and vases. Then, fill in the gaps with smaller items, such as photos and plants. You can also add a few personal touches, such as a few pieces of artwork or a few family photos.
Use a variety of items. Don't be afraid to use a variety of items on your floating shelves. This will add visual interest and keep your shelves from looking cluttered. You can use books, photos, plants, vases, and other decorative items. You can also add a few personal touches, such as a few pieces of artwork or a few family photos.
Keep it simple. When decorating floating shelves, it's important to keep it simple. Don't overload the shelves with too many items. This will make them look cluttered and unorganized. Instead, choose a few key items that you want to display and arrange them in a way that is visually appealing.
Change it up. Don't be afraid to change up the arrangement of the items on your floating shelves from time to time. This will help to keep your shelves looking fresh and new. You can also change the items on your shelves seasonally. For example, you could display fall-themed items in the fall and winter-themed items in the winter.
Have fun! Decorating floating shelves should be fun. Don't be afraid to experiment with different arrangements and styles. The most important thing is to create a space that you love.
